Ms P.D. Rane, learned counsel for the petitioner submits that Writ Petition No.112 of 2020 has been filed by the present petitioner based on subsequent cause of action. The prayer to decide the petitioner's caste claim has also been made in that writ petition.
Hence, there is no reason to keep the present writ petition pending. It is accordingly disposed of. Needless to state that the petitioner can pursue the prayer with regard to expeditious adjudication of his caste claim in the subsequent petition. No costs.
